Individual arbitration refers to a process where a dispute or disagreement between two parties is resolved by a neutral arbitrator. It is a private alternative to going to court, where each party presents their case and the arbitrator makes a decision based on the evidence and arguments presented. Unlike a court trial, individual arbitration typically involves only one person's case at a time, to focus on resolving that specific dispute. Full definition
